Understanding Synthetic Sausage Casings

Synthetic sausage casings are made from artificial materials, primarily polyamide and cellulose, which offer several advantages over traditional natural casings. They are known for their uniformity, strength, and ability to hold shape, which makes them appealing for various sausage types. Experts agree that understanding the different types of synthetic casings is vital for making an informed decision.

Key Considerations When Choosing Synthetic Sausage Casings

1. Type of Synthetic Casing

Different types of synthetic sausage casings serve different purposes. According to Mark Johnson, CEO of Gourmet Sausage Co., "It is imperative to choose a casing that fits your sausage type. For example, fibrous casings are excellent for larger sausages like bologna, while collagen casings are more suitable for finer sausages." Each type has its unique properties, and selecting the appropriate one will enhance the sausage's appearance and taste.

2. Size and Caliber

The size of the casing is another important factor. As noted by industry expert Sarah Thompson, "Casing caliber should match the sausage recipe; if your sausage mixture is too thick for a thin casing, you risk breakage during processing." Ensure you have the right size for your specific application, ranging from snack sticks to bratwursts.

3. Smoke and Cook Properties

Different synthetic casings react differently to cooking and smoking. According to research conducted by food technologist Dr. James Reed, "Some synthetic casings allow more smoke penetration, which is ideal for smoked sausages, while others may not support smoking at all." Before making a choice, consider how the casing will perform under your cooking methods.

4. Flavor Absorption

Flavor is key in sausage making. Linda Martinez, a culinary expert and sausage-making specialist, explains, "Some synthetic casings can absorb flavors better than others, impacting the overall taste profile of your sausage." Select casings that enhance the flavors you want to highlight in your products.

5. Environmental Considerations

As sustainability becomes increasingly important, selecting synthetic casings that align with environmental practices is also crucial. “Many manufacturers are now producing biopolymer casings that are biodegradable,” suggests environmental consultant Tom Baker. Understanding the environmental impact of your casing choice can help you appeal to a more eco-conscious market.
